Antimicrobial Awareness Week 2025
Published: 09/10/25

The Antimicrobial Resistance Campaign aims to promote safe and sustainable antibiotics use ahead of this year's World Antimicrobial Resistance Awareness Week 2025 (18-24 November 2025)
World AMR Awareness Week is a global campaign to raise awareness and understanding of AMR and promote safe and sustainable use of antibiotics to reduce the emergence and spread of drug-resistant infections.
For World AMR Awareness Week, we're asking for your support in sharing our 'Antibiotic Resistance is Everyone’s Business' campaign resources. These resources aim to raise awareness of key actions everyone can take to help address the threat of AMR ahead of and including World AMR Awareness Week in November.
This year, we will focus on five key actions:
Don't share antibiotics with others: they won’t work properly and could make the problem worse.
Follow your prescriber's advice: Antibiotics don't work on viruses like the common cold or flu.
Wash your hands regularly: Help stop the spread of antibiotic-resistant infection.
Follow your vet’s instructions when giving your pets antibiotics: protect our animals from the threat of antibiotic resistance.
Take unused medicines back to the pharmacy: Throwing antibiotics in bins, sinks, or toilets can harm the environment.
